What is the Environmental Services Application?
The Environmental Services Application is a crucial document used by producers and applicants to secure environmental services coverage. It serves as a formal means for businesses to apply for necessary insurance tailored to their specific environmental needs.
Producers and applicants must provide detailed information, including business revenue, employee counts, and prior insurance history. This comprehensive data helps insurance providers assess the risk and tailor the coverage accordingly.

Key Features of the Environmental Services Application
The Environmental Services Application encompasses several key sections that streamline the application process. These include:
-
General information about the business
-
Insurance details concerning current and past coverage
-
Claims history to assess previous incidents
-
Safety practices implemented within the organization
-
Information on subcontracted services, if applicable

Who Needs to Complete the Environmental Services Application?
The target audience for the Environmental Services Application primarily includes producers and businesses operating in California, particularly those involved in environmental consulting and contracting. These entities require coverage to safeguard their interests against environmental risks.
Environmental consulting firms, contractors, and similar businesses stand to benefit significantly from completing this application, ensuring they meet industry standards and regulatory requirements.
Information and Documents Required to Fill Out the Environmental Services Application
Before starting the Environmental Services Application, applicants should gather the following information:
-
Business revenue figures
-
Number of employees
-
Prior insurance history, including coverage types and providers
Having these details on hand is crucial for a seamless application process and helps avoid delays caused by incomplete submissions.
